Miguel played a key role in the early development of Emblem, contributing significantly to the creation of the application and the successful launch of the platform. With his technical expertise, he helped transform the initial concept into a working product, enabling users to begin collecting digital souvenirs linked to real-world locations.

His departure marks the conclusion of an important phase in Emblem's journey. His contributions during the foundational stage of the project are acknowledged and appreciated.

Following this transition, Emblem will continue its development under the leadership of its founder, Daniel Michels. The project remains fully active and will move forward with its mission to connect cultures through digital souvenirs and artistic expression.

Emblem wishes Miguel all the best in his new role at the Ferrero Group.
